hello everybody , i need help for a philips tv set 29pt5306/01.When I turn it on the picture comes slow, smaller with alot off defacement and with a white vertical line at the middle only for some secs.Then the flyback tranzistor goes very hot and the stby led gets low brightness.I have replace already the tranzistor because it was shorted. What can cause that? Question

Another possibility is that the transistor gets too weak base drive for some reason, so that it does not saturate properly. It might be due to low supply voltage to the driver stage, bad supply decoupling capacitors etc. If there is no driver transformer but capacitor coupling to the output transistor base, then this capacitor should also be suspected.
Check the waveforms at the output transistor base and (only if you have a high voltage probe rated for at least 1500 V) at the collector to see if those can give any clue.
